Approved references control the answer
For ICC contractor/trades exams, the approved references are listed in the Exam Catalog. Exam questions come from those listed references, and appeals are based on those listed references. That means your favorite field handbook, apprenticeship worksheet, YouTube shortcut, or local company standard may be useful for learning, but it is not the authority for the exam unless it is listed.
For the journeyman electrician track, the NEC edition is the center of gravity. R17-N uses the 2023 NEC, T17-N uses the 2020 NEC, and G17-N uses the 2017 NEC. R17-N and T17-N also reference International Codes in the source brief. The exact catalog page for your exam version should be checked before registration because administration details can change.
Open book is a skill
Open book can mislead candidates. It sounds like you can look up everything. The ICC bulletin warns that candidates will not have time to look up every answer. In a 4-hour, 80-question exam, you must know the shape of the NEC before the clock starts.
A strong reference system has three layers:
| Layer | Purpose | Example |
|---|---|---|
| Memory map | Know where topics live | Services in 230, branch circuits in 210, motors in 430. |
| Index skill | Find unfamiliar terms fast | Look up demand factor, ampacity, bonding jumper, or receptacle. |
| Rule verification | Read the controlling condition | Check notes, exceptions, table headings, and definitions. |
What may be allowed
The source brief states that computer-based exams generally allow copyrighted bound material with ink notes, highlighting, and permanently attached tabs. Loose papers are prohibited. Calculator rules generally require a battery-operated, nonprogrammable calculator that cannot store examination information and has no ribbon or paper printing.
PRONTO remote testing has stricter environment rules in the brief. It allows a basic four-function nonprogrammable calculator and prohibits loose papers, writing utensils, smart watches, external monitors, and any second monitor or screen. If you use PRONTO or any remote option, check current rules before assuming the same setup as a test center.
| Item | General rule from source brief | Study action |
|---|---|---|
| Bound reference | Generally allowed if copyrighted and bound | Use the approved NEC edition and listed references. |
| Ink notes | Generally allowed | Keep notes short and code-navigation focused. |
| Highlighting | Generally allowed | Highlight headings, table titles, and common exceptions. |
| Permanent tabs | Generally allowed | Use durable tabs for major article groups. |
| Loose paper | Prohibited | Do not build a system that depends on loose sheets. |
| Calculator | Nonprogrammable, no stored exam information | Practice with the exact style you will bring or use. |
Good notes versus bad notes
Good exam notes speed navigation. Bad notes create clutter. A margin note that says see Table 310.16 conditions may help. A full copied rule is slower to scan and may violate test-center interpretation if it looks like loose inserted study material or an attempt to store exam information outside normal notes.
Use notes for routes, not essays:
210 branch circuits: ratings, required outlets, GFCI/AFCI, loads.230 services: conductors, disconnects, overcurrent, grounding.250 grounding/bonding: definitions first, then system rule.Chapter 9: raceway fill, conductor properties, notes matter.430 motors: table FLC may differ from nameplate for calculations.
NEC navigation practice
A useful code-navigation drill has four steps. First, identify the noun in the question. Second, identify the condition. Third, locate the article or table. Fourth, verify whether an exception or note changes the result.
Example route:
| Prompt clue | Navigation step |
|---|---|
| Branch-circuit conductor ampacity | Start in Article 210 for branch-circuit context. |
| Conductor size and insulation | Move to Article 310 and ampacity tables. |
| More than three current-carrying conductors | Check adjustment factors. |
| Ambient temperature given | Check correction factors. |
| Final answer asks overcurrent size | Confirm Article 240 rules if needed. |
Do not memorize only numbers. Memorize paths. The exam may change the wording, but the path remains usable.
Calculator discipline
Electrical calculations are often simple arithmetic with strict setup. The calculator does not decide which load factor, ampacity column, conductor count, or overcurrent rule applies. It only executes the math after you choose the rule.
Practice writing compact setups on the provided testing material if allowed at your delivery method. For PRONTO, the brief says writing utensils and loose papers are prohibited, so you must understand the permitted on-screen or remote workflow before test day.
Common setup formats:
watts = volts x amperes
amperes = watts / volts
single-phase VA = volts x amperes
three-phase VA = volts x amperes x 1.732
adjusted ampacity = table ampacity x correction factor x adjustment factor
Exam trap: using a book that is good but not listed
Many electricians own excellent references. The exam does not grade excellence in general. It grades the listed sources. If a practice explanation cites a newer NEC, a local amendment, or a manufacturer guide, ask whether that source is approved for your exam. If not, use it only as background and return to the approved reference for the answer.
Source control is not paperwork. It is how you keep an open-book exam from becoming an open-confusion exam.
